Differences between D40 and NP300 Diecast Models

The key differences between the D40 and NP300 diecast models lie in their designs. The D40 features a more rugged, boxy design, while the NP300 showcases a sleeker and more refined aesthetic. The interiors also differ, with the NP300 models often featuring updated dashboard designs and more modern technology. The details on the NP300 models, such as the headlights, grilles, and side mirrors, are typically more refined. Collectors often acquire both models to showcase the evolution of the Nissan Navara design, comparing the classic and modern interpretations in their collections.

Scale and Detailing

The scale of a diecast model refers to its size relative to the real vehicle. Common scales for diecast Navara models include 1:18, 1:24, and 1:43. The scale influences the level of detail that can be included. Larger scale models, like 1:18, typically offer more intricate features, such as opening doors, detailed engines, and realistic interiors. The detailing, which includes the paint finish, decals, and interior elements, significantly impacts the model’s realism. High-quality detailing enhances the model’s visual appeal and collectibility.

Material and Build Quality

The materials used in constructing a diecast model affect its durability and value. High-quality models are often made from die-cast metal alloys, which provide a solid and robust feel. The build quality refers to how well the model is assembled, including the fit and finish of the parts. Poor build quality can lead to issues like misaligned doors, gaps in the bodywork, or fragile components. Collectors should look for models that are well-constructed with quality materials. This ensures that the model will last and retain its value.

Proper Storage Techniques

Storing diecast models correctly protects them from damage. Keep the models away from direct sunlight, which can fade the paint. Store them in a cool, dry place to prevent rust and moisture damage. Use dust-free display cases or storage boxes to protect them from dust and debris. Consider using archival-quality packaging materials to prevent scratches. Regular cleaning and maintenance with soft cloths and appropriate cleaning solutions can help preserve the models’ condition.
